Druid是一种开源的分布式实时分析数据存储系统,它可以高效地处理大规模数据集并提供快速的查询和分析能力。然而,由于其数据存储和查询的特性,Druid可能会占用大量的内存。
Druid的内存占用主要是由于其使用了列式存储和索引技术。列式存储可以提高数据读取的效率,但需要将数据加载到内存中进行操作。索引技术可以加速数据的查找和过滤,但也需要额外的内存来维护索引结构。
为了减少Druid的内存占用,可以考虑以下几个方面:
需要注意的是,Druid的内存占用与所使用的硬件配置、数据量、查询复杂度等因素密切相关。因此,在实际应用中,需要根据具体情况进行调优,并综合考虑系统的性能和资源消耗。
腾讯云提供了一系列与Druid相关的产品和解决方案,例如腾讯云ClickHouse、TDSQL等,可用于数据存储、查询与分析。您可以查看腾讯云官方网站了解更多详情:
请注意,以上介绍的产品仅为示例,不代表对其他云计算品牌商的支持或推荐。
DBTalk
Tencent Serverless Hours 第13期
企业创新在线学堂
TDSQL精英挑战赛
腾讯云数据库TDSQL训练营
Elastic 实战工作坊
Elastic 实战工作坊
第五届Techo TVP开发者峰会
领取专属 10元无门槛券
手把手带您无忧上云